Keras model.fit ValueError:输入数组应具有与目标数组相同的样本数

我正在尝试将从运行resnet50获得的bottleneck_features加载到顶层模型中 . 我在resnet上运行了predict_generator,并将生成的bottleneck_features保存到npy文件中 . 由于以下错误,我无法适应我创建的模型:

Traceback (most recent call last):
  File "Labeled_Image_Recognition.py", line 119, in <module>
    callbacks=[checkpointer])
  File "/home/dillon/anaconda3/envs/tensorflow/lib/python3.6/site-packages/keras/models.py", line 963, in fit
    validation_steps=validation_steps)
  File "/home/dillon/anaconda3/envs/tensorflow/lib/python3.6/site-packages/keras/engine/training.py", line 1630, in fit
    batch_size=batch_size)
  File "/home/dillon/anaconda3/envs/tensorflow/lib/python3.6/site-packages/keras/engine/training.py", line 1490, in _standardize_user_data
    _check_array_lengths(x, y, sample_weights)
  File "/home/dillon/anaconda3/envs/tensorflow/lib/python3.6/site-packages/keras/engine/training.py", line 220, in _check_array_lengths
    'and ' + str(list(set_y)[0]) + ' target samples.')
ValueError: Input arrays should have the same number of samples as target arrays. Found 940286 input samples and 14951 target samples.

我不太确定这意味着什么 . 我的火车目录中有940286个总图像,这些图像被分成14951个总数 . 我的两个假设是:

  • 我可能没有正确格式化train_data和train_labels .

  • 我错误地设置了模型

任何指导正确的方向将非常感谢!

这是代码:

# Constants
num_train_dirs = 14951 #This is the total amount of classes I have
num_valid_dirs = 13168 

def load_labels(path):
    targets = os.listdir(path)
    labels = np_utils.to_categorical(targets, len(targets))
    return labels

def create_model(train_data):
    model = Sequential()
    model.add(Flatten(input_shape=train_data.shape[1:]))
    model.add(Dense(num_train_dirs, activation='relu'))
    model.add(Dropout(0.2))
    model.add(Dense(num_train_dirs, activation='softmax'))
    model.compile(loss='categorical_crossentropy', optimizer='rmsprop', metrics=['accuracy'])
    return model    

train_data = np.load(open('bottleneck_features/bottleneck_features_train.npy', 'rb'))
train_labels = load_labels(raid_train_dir)

valid_data = np.load(open('bottleneck_features/bottleneck_features_valid.npy', 'rb'))
valid_labels = train_labels

model = create_model(train_data)
model.summary()

checkpointer = ModelCheckpoint(filepath='weights/first_try.hdf5', verbose=1, save_best_only=True)

print("Fitting model...")

model.fit(train_data, train_labels,
     epochs=50,
     batch_size=100,
     verbose=1,
     validation_data=(valid_data, valid_labels),
     callbacks=[checkpointer])

    在监督学习的情况下,输入样本的数量( X )必须与输出(标签)样本的数量( Y )匹配 .

    例如:如果我们想要(学习)NN来识别手写数字并且我们将10.000图像( X )提供给我们的模型,那么我们还应该传递10.000个标签( Y ) .

    在您的情况下,这些数字不匹配 .
